KASEY KAHNE (No. 9 Budweiser Dodge Charger) 2nd
"That was a good lap for our Budweiser Dodge Charger; it just wasn't good enough to stand up for the pole. We made some adjustments that went in the right direction for us. I was a little bit free coming off of Turn 3, but other than that, it was a good, clean lap that will allow us to start up front and gain a great pit stall."
IS THERE SOMETHING ABOUT THIS TRACK THAT YOU LIKE?
"I enjoy racing here. I enjoy testing here too. We just keep trying and trying to get it to drive the way I want. There are tracks as a driver that you kind of know. You know what the car needs to feel like to go fast and there are other tracks that I don't know as well. (Lowe's) seems like one that I do know and we've run up front a lot since 2004. We'll just keep working on it and hopefully what we do know we'll be good enough on Sunday."
WHY HAVE THE OPEN-WHEEL DRIVERS IN CUP STRUGGLED A BIT THIS SEASON?
"I think these cars (Cup) are difficult to figure out and get in a groove. You figure out what you're racing--Dario (Franchitti) and Sam (Hornish Jr.), they've done that stuff for a long time. It was good to see last week that A.J. (Allmendinger) and Sam both ran really well in the Open and they were both in the All-Star Race; Sam finished really well in that. So I think that they're picking it up. The same with Patrick Carpentier; he qualified well and Cup racing is so much different than the way they race in Indy cars. I've done some testing over there, but I've never raced over there. There's a huge difference I would imagine. I just think that it takes a little bit of time to figure it out and I think they're getting better and better. Obviously Dario is hurt right now, but I think they are getting better and better every chance they get to get on the track and be involved in these races."
